About Edward Hynes Charter School - Parkview

Edward Hynes Charter School - Parkview is a New Orleans, Louisiana school district serving 1 schools. The district educates 516 students with a student-teacher ratio of 16.6:1. The district invests $13,871 per student annually.

With an average rating of 7.6/10, Edward Hynes Charter School - Parkview is among the strongest-performing districts in the state.

The highest-rated school in the district is Edward Hynes Charter School - Parkview, which has a composite score of 7.6/10.

In standardized testing, Edward Hynes Charter School - Parkview students show an average math proficiency of 19.4% and ELA proficiency of 35.9%.

The district includes 1 elementary school .
